-- THE LOCATION --

Nestled in the heart of Methow Valley, the charming town of Twisp is marked by the convergence of the Methow and Twisp rivers. This charming town is a year-round vacation spot with outdoor activities for every season.

Sun Mountain Lodge is only 20 minutes from the property where you can ski your heart out. If you've been wanting to try your hand at cross-country skiing, now is your chance with hundreds of miles of backcountry just 5 miles from the home. Don't miss the Loup Loup Ski Bowl for skiing and snowboarding, just 15 minutes away!

Warmer months can be filled mountain biking, horseback riding, and hiking through seemingly endless miles of trails through Okanogan-Wenatchee National Forest and North Cascades National Park. Go backpacking, rock climbing, and more! You can go kayaking, fishing, and rafting along the Methow and Twisp Rivers.
